MSF has been present in the Central American region for nearly 50 years, with regular projects and emergencies. In Mexico since 2007, the Branch Office has overseen legal representation, fundraising, communications, and HR recruitment.

MSF has been in Honduras in different projects, including natural disasters, people on the move, epidemics, healthcare exclusion. Our current project in Tegucigalpa´s goal is to reduce the morbidity and mortality related to dengue fever in Tegucigalpa, with a focus on prevention, early detection, epidemiological and entomological monitoring, and proper clinical treatment.

OBJECTIVE OF THE POSITION

Organizing, implementing and designing the aspects related to understanding the malaria vector in the project according to MSF’s protocols, tools and procedures in order to ensure quality medical care in the community and improve the population’s health condition

 

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Support the assessment and prioritization of vector control interventions by working jointly with the Project and Management teams to evaluate implementation needs when identified at project level, providing technical input to inform operational planning and decision-making.
  • Participate in capacity building, design, improvement and implementation of vector control as support for MoH programs.
  • Provide technical accompaniment to the strengthening of entomological surveillance in Honduras, supporting technical discussions, reviews, and coordination with relevant stakeholders, including UNAH, to contribute to improvements of the National Entomological Surveillance Protocol.
  • Accompany the design, implementation, and evaluation of pilot studies in Wolbachia monitoring and innovative vector control approaches deemed relevant within the project, ensuring technical strength, feasibility, and alignment with project objectives.
    • This also includes entomological monitoring of Wolbachia in Manchen to coordinate with UNAH on molecular diagnostics and determine the establishment rate, as well as participation in entomological monitoring of Wolbachia and its potential spread in the border area between Manchen and San Miguel
  • Provide technical support for Project Coordinator and Deputy of Project Coordinator in terms of Wolbachia advocacy.
  • Support the implementation of operational vector control strategies, including:
    • Training and technical support on vector control strategies (mechanical, chemical and biological).
    • Validation of insecticides used for vector control interventions.
    • Monitoring and analysis of entomological indices related to dengue surveillance (House Index, Container Index, Breteau Index);
    • Collaborating with a Geographic Information Systems (GIS) specialist to provide spatial analysis of entomological data.
  • Promote awareness, pedagogy, and environmental management interventions as integral components of vector control, supporting actions aimed at reducing vector breeding sites and improving the effectiveness and sustainability of project interventions.
  • Design, coordinate, and deliver training and capacity-building activities for Environmental Health and Vector Control technical staff from the institutional counterpart, in coordination with the Universidad Nacional Autónoma de Honduras and Médecins Sans Frontières teams, ensuring the transfer of technical and operational knowledge related to applied entomology, vector surveillance and control, Wolbachia strategy implementation, insectary management and operations, entomological monitoring, biosafety, quality assurance, and data analysis, while also providing continuous technical guidance and specialized support to strengthen local capacities and ensure the sustainability of dengue and other arbovirus control interventions.
